In the early 2,000’s a portion of the Mimbres River Farm and Ranch was developed as a heritage ranch where 42+ acre parcels were created for the purpose of allowing select individuals to build a home within the open space of a cattle ranch. During this development process approximately one million dollars was invested in the infrastructure, including roads, underground utilities, and phone/high speed internet. 564 acres remain in the heritage ranch development parcel with an average sales price of $3,250 per acre.

The headquarters includes a 3,000 square foot historic adobe home which was once the original Sherman Post Office. The ranch also includes a large hay barn with attached equipment shed, a sizable shop (enclosed and insulated), an adobe office building, masonry guest house, adobe out-building with shed, livestock working facilities, 5.5 miles of maintained roads and 4.4 miles of underground utilities.

The Mimbres River Farm and Ranch is watered with approximately 56 acre feet of historical water rights from the Mimbres River via the Go Forth Ditch. The lase leveled irrigated pasture is watered from the river by a recently constructed head gate and 15” pipeline with 12” alfalfa valves. The pipeline can be supplemented by an irrigation well. In addition, the ranch contains 4 livestock wells, 1 residential/livestock well, 4 miles of livestock pipeline with 8 storage tanks and 17 drinkers.

The Mimbres River runs though the property at the HQ where the 20 acre farm produces enough alfalfa hay not only to feed livestock on the rangeland, but also to sell as your winter needs are met in the first three to four cuttings. The climate generally affords five cuttings per year with occasionally an additional clipping in the fall. Permanent pasture is planted on four benches which are reserved for breeding heifers in the spring and weaning calves in the fall. After freeze, weaned calves are introduced to the alfalfa fields where they remain, further utilizing the alfalfa until the first part of February when they are introduced into a finishing rotation.

Topography: The topography of the ranch is generally flat at the headquarters with gently rolling hills throughout the remainder of the grazing leases allowing for ease of use. The deeded land and headquarters sit at 5,400′ in elevation.

Vegetation: Vegetation throughout the ranch includes a diverse selection, including the following grasses: Side Oats Gramma, Blue Gramma, Black Gramma, Sixweeks Gramma, Sixweeks Three-awn, Desert Bluegrass, Red Brome, Rescue Grass, Arizona Cottontop, New Mexico Feathergrass and Sand Dropseed, The browse on the ranch is Chamiza, Apache Plume and Gambels Oak. Additionally, the ranch is dotted with Fragrant Sumac which produces extraordinary fall foliage amongst clumps of beargrass and stately Sotol.

Climate: The Mimbres River Valley near Silver City, NM has a semi-arid climate, offering warm, sunny summers and mild to cold winters with light snow, characterized by abundant sunshine, low humidity, and significant daily temperature changes. Expect warm days (80’s to 90”s) and cooler nights in summer while winters see highs in the 50’s and lows near freezing. The average high temperature is 76 degrees fahrenheit with an average low of 33 F. The average annual precipitation is 15.17 inches, with 67 days per year of precipitation including 5 inches of snowfall.
